Kentmere 100 test
Since there are no listed times for Xtol Replenished I thought I’d be the first. the time I used are a combination experience and WAG (wild-ass guess). I did it for 11 1/2 minutes at 72F. My processing of this first roll looks a bit over, Next roll I’ll cut the time by 20%. […]
